What Are Steam Wallet Codes, Anyhow?


Before we enter the strategies about how, let's discuss the what. Steam Wallet codes are electronic reward cards that include funds directly to your Steam balance. You can utilize them to buy games, in-game products, DLC, and also hardware from Shutoff. The codes can be found in different denominations ($5, $10, $20, $50, and so on) and they're region-specific, which matters more than you believe.


They're marketed by Valve-approved sellers and on-line shops, however they're additionally sometimes given out via free gifts, loyalty programs, or marketing occasions.


Warning: What to Avoid Like the Plague


Now, this is where lots of people fail.


You find a website promising "Unlimited Free of cost Steam Codes! No Human Confirmation!" and instantly you're in a rabbit hole of unethical kinds, sketchy copyright downloads, and captcha puzzles developed to bleed your clicks. If you're being asked to download and install something or "validate" on your own with a survey, you're not getting a Steam code. You're getting scammed.


A few things to avoid:


  • Any type of website with an auto-generated code box that acts to "rotate" and "create"
  • Social media pages requesting likes and shares prior to revealing a code
  • YouTube videos with suspiciously short links in the summary
  • Websites that request your Steam login qualifications (never ever, ever before do this)

If it scents off, it undoubtedly is.


Bona Fide Ways to Really Get Free Steam Codes


Okay, now let's reach the excellent things. Below are some actual, functioning means to gain complimentary codes - and yes, they do require a bit of time or effort. But they repay if you correspond.


1. Microsoft Incentives
Strangely sufficient, Microsoft Benefits lets you earn points by searching with Bing, finishing day-to-day tests, and doing little tasks. You can trade those points in for Steam reward cards. It's shockingly reliable, and you do not also need to switch browsers.


2. Swagbucks, PointStackers, and Various Other GPT Sites
Get-paid-to (GPT) systems like Swagbucks and PointStackers allow you rack up points doing surveys, seeing advertisements, or setting up apps. The payout isn't lightning fast, yet it builds up. PointStackers specifically is extremely Steam-focused.


3. Video Gaming Communities and Giveaways
Subreddits like r/SteamGameSwap or website r/FreeStuffIFoundOnline for indie video games commonly hold little giveaways or code declines. They may not be daily, but they're actual. And the probabilities aren't awful if you appear and involve.


4. Developer Advertisings
Occasionally game designers hand out Steam codes in exchange for beta screening or testimonials. Watch on Twitter, indie dev discussion forums, and itch.io. It's not always publicized heavily, so staying active helps.
